MediaCityUK has been awarded Green World Ambassador Status by The Green Organisation. The awards recognise, reward and promote environmental best practice around the world. The well-established award is one of the most popular environmental campaigns in the world.
Rachel Williams, Soft Services Manager, Peel Media said:
“I am delighted that MediaCityUK has been awarded Green World Ambassador status and we have won an International Green Apple Award.
We have over 8,000 people working, living and studying at MediaCityUK; sustainability and being conscious of our environmental impact is extremely important to MediaCityUK and I’m very proud we have been recognised for our hard work here.
Going forward we will continue to integrate innovative and smart solutions for waste management and continue to make an ecosystem in which we can all live, work and play, with plenty of green spaces to enjoy and encourage well-being.”
The Green Apple Environment Awards were launched by The Green Organisation in 1994 and are fundamental to The Green Organisations philosophy of helping others to help the environment.
